Cross-linked polyethylene, commonly known as PEX, has emerged as the preferred material for residential re-piping projects in Fort Bend County. This flexible tubing system provides exceptional durability while remaining cost-effective for homeowners. Unlike traditional copper or galvanized steel pipes, PEX resists corrosion and scale buildup, which is particularly beneficial given the mineral content often found in local water supplies. Furthermore, PEX installation typically requires less time and creates minimal disruption to daily household routines.
The material’s flexibility allows for easier navigation around obstacles within wall cavities and crawl spaces, which is especially advantageous in older Simonton homes with unique architectural features. Additionally, PEX maintains consistent water pressure throughout the system and provides better insulation properties, helping to maintain water temperature more effectively than metal alternatives.
Several indicators suggest that residential properties in Fort Bend County may benefit from PEX re-piping services. Frequent plumbing repairs often signal that the existing system has reached the end of its useful life. Homeowners should also pay attention to discolored water, which typically indicates pipe corrosion or mineral deposits affecting water quality.
Low water pressure throughout the home, even after cleaning fixtures and aerators, frequently points to internal pipe deterioration or blockages. Strange noises coming from pipes, such as banging or whistling sounds, can indicate pressure issues or loose connections that may require comprehensive system replacement rather than simple repairs.
Professional PEX re-piping services in Simonton follow a systematic approach to ensure optimal results for residential customers. The process begins with a thorough assessment of the existing plumbing system, including water pressure testing and pipe inspection. This evaluation helps determine the scope of work required and identifies any additional issues that need addressing.
During installation, experienced technicians carefully plan the new PEX routing to maximize efficiency while minimizing wall penetrations. The flexible nature of PEX allows for strategic placement that reduces the number of joints and potential leak points. Quality residential re-piping services in Fort Bend County also include proper insulation and secure mounting to prevent future issues and ensure long-term system reliability.
